Hi all - my first Rough-leg of 2025 was a Schoodic Island bird back in January, scoped from the Blueberry Hill parking lot on the Schoodic Peninsula Loop Road.
My (likely) last Rough-leg of the year was seen from the same spot this morning. A scope is mandatory for this bird and distance. Steve Mullane spotted it while scanning the island. It was perched on a bare granite ledge near the eastern (left) point of the island. But it was nearly motionless, and was not silhouetted against the skyline. It merely swivelled its head once in a while. It would have been easy to pass over and not notice it.
